From 0706fc6986773f4e4d391deff4ad5143c464ea4e Mon Sep 17 00:00:00 2001 From: V3n3RiX Date: Sun, 24 Mar 2019 17:44:59 +0000 Subject: Revert "gentoo resync : 24.03.2019" This reverts commit aa3411e241a201d53a2689766fe419f2756819f3. --- kde-apps/konqueror/Manifest | 4 +- kde-apps/konqueror/konqueror-18.08.3-r1.ebuild | 113 +++++++++++++++++++++++++ kde-apps/konqueror/konqueror-18.12.3.ebuild | 2 +- 3 files changed, 117 insertions(+), 2 deletions(-) create mode 100644 kde-apps/konqueror/konqueror-18.08.3-r1.ebuild (limited to 'kde-apps/konqueror') diff --git a/kde-apps/konqueror/Manifest b/kde-apps/konqueror/Manifest index 53ca70a56dca..66b21cf77595 100644 --- a/kde-apps/konqueror/Manifest +++ b/kde-apps/konqueror/Manifest @@ -1,4 +1,6 @@ AUX konqueror-18.08.3-tidyhtml5.patch 1645 BLAKE2B 9c9edb5f6cf7f40bcce3764c3c778752baeb27b9df55efbba96db603be61f5a1d01257538abaa8ee44e59d13d0942fdf8afd16860018c07c9c232ec7d2538b90 SHA512 98e13b59d94b65dc163827f0b8b85ee8b4d02afa794ff5e3156a6b7ab0a996df3958fe272e766b5799daf1c5cbb746f48c520f01d6a808f0ce19925d3a95e38c +DIST konqueror-18.08.3.tar.xz 7742624 BLAKE2B 13b4ee924a3ba1f5373c35676ac940ff446aa5d4beb34fc32b34afc80387695e270543ad720a541c249ef560dc04e87b067a7377986778348c5ffb0dcab1e8a9 SHA512 ac7f03c03e8fed6c052350654d7248c35832d8b13ab325afc7d48e1beb321c3016ff57c434e7121fedc12a9e52780390cdcbe2745c290bb52a5f2dab64a7113c DIST konqueror-18.12.3.tar.xz 7755872 BLAKE2B 87a6d0a506aa989fe43064c9c197f2b2dc8e521580f9ef63daa74fd2c2bf5e30ffee1dd70af092879147616331941086aaf8f6a12563b8403a60744db2be44c7 SHA512 a7cc231887af484c2bdd45f6f7ec3664aa15d799bb7715f27191d3cfbb11b135a28b5742a121608025cfc462367539389caee38f83d3f4dc75ab94fc29997830 -EBUILD konqueror-18.12.3.ebuild 3143 BLAKE2B a4396597eb255393be41a032a4ad709ee2745a28b64da07eedf4353dc0eea8229b12cf582b2f5b6b0e9e395b6fad310cb68b53cfb5d01882f38890f88adddaf5 SHA512 f25b27146228e1eb1767ae5e433bfd609f8d0054366b9e46cf55fea4ba6ae029c59da7165e1a7cdd4ed282b7c9a8c047389aa2d8f2dd05cc755dc4ad8aa3e113 +EBUILD konqueror-18.08.3-r1.ebuild 3042 BLAKE2B 8765eea7e54e670282d66e40c1339618e6dc897525772e12aff82bb2e7397e957e40a3e67bb949cf3304b765e67ba01fb94548e6e906eda65ae417649dc63da5 SHA512 60f46ee94d108bd849ee942a49e5113cb5528ea528e5baeec9d6320331845b51c70382d616b14acd30ed40f33c6907715f71f177f1704caa0c758aaadf132e47 +EBUILD konqueror-18.12.3.ebuild 3145 BLAKE2B f9ac7fc3649df224ba6c199f6e6117a75ca06044c28b270b946311c4fd583fbd2309de05a61f0e270c0e91b78bc6e1ff8ad7334ecdb967b3ccd690158cd61343 SHA512 92b589782839391b26c1632fccfefdfdd62cda180aad30b42e031b04314e118e901e2a91541d364d4cce4c735489ad537545690340d79d2779ea80e48428bc17 MISC metadata.xml 518 BLAKE2B 4b7859d0edb6e15cf4b14e7d7092ab3cf48214f6895bef94476920440a072aa1dce619bb9e1ba6c0f848fb261faa08f1ec425e39dfd734238648274ed91157a8 SHA512 675012d4e94393e9bec06325f0551253dd70a26f4328b37403170dd6f705fb33bc2ae87c63dbd5c659827619b22038fa3921112ec7643c775302681e3573c0d2 diff --git a/kde-apps/konqueror/konqueror-18.08.3-r1.ebuild b/kde-apps/konqueror/konqueror-18.08.3-r1.ebuild new file mode 100644 index 000000000000..a735711ee864 --- /dev/null +++ b/kde-apps/konqueror/konqueror-18.08.3-r1.ebuild @@ -0,0 +1,113 @@ +# Copyright 1999-2018 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+KDE_HANDBOOK="forceoptional" # not optional until !kdelibs4support +KDE_TEST="true" +VIRTUALX_REQUIRED="test" +inherit flag-o-matic kde5 + +DESCRIPTION="Web browser and file manager based on KDE Frameworks" +HOMEPAGE=" + https://www.kde.org/applications/internet/konqueror/ + https://konqueror.org/ +" +KEYWORDS="amd64 x86" +IUSE="activities speech tidy +webengine X" +# 4 of 4 tests fail. Last checked for 4.0.3 +RESTRICT+=" test" + +COMMON_DEPEND=" + $(add_frameworks_dep karchive) + $(add_frameworks_dep kbookmarks) + $(add_frameworks_dep kcmutils) + $(add_frameworks_dep kcodecs) + $(add_frameworks_dep kcompletion) + $(add_frameworks_dep kconfig) + $(add_frameworks_dep kconfigwidgets) + $(add_frameworks_dep kcoreaddons) + $(add_frameworks_dep kcrash) + $(add_frameworks_dep kdbusaddons) + $(add_frameworks_dep kdelibs4support) + $(add_frameworks_dep kdesu) + $(add_frameworks_dep kguiaddons) + $(add_frameworks_dep khtml) + $(add_frameworks_dep ki18n) + $(add_frameworks_dep kiconthemes) + $(add_frameworks_dep kio) + $(add_frameworks_dep kitemviews) + $(add_frameworks_dep kjobwidgets) + $(add_frameworks_dep kparts) + $(add_frameworks_dep kservice) + $(add_frameworks_dep kwallet) + $(add_frameworks_dep kwidgetsaddons) + $(add_frameworks_dep kwindowsystem) + $(add_frameworks_dep kxmlgui) + $(add_qt_dep qtdbus) + $(add_qt_dep qtgui) + $(add_qt_dep qtwidgets) + $(add_qt_dep qtxml) + sys-libs/zlib + speech? ( $(add_qt_dep qtspeech) ) + tidy? ( app-text/tidy-html5 ) + webengine? ( $(add_qt_dep qtwebengine 'widgets') ) + X? ( $(add_qt_dep qtx11extras) ) +" +DEPEND="${COMMON_DEPEND} + activities? ( $(add_frameworks_dep kactivities) ) +" +RDEPEND="${COMMON_DEPEND} + !kde-apps/kfmclient:4 + !kde-apps/konq-plugins + !kde-apps/libkonq:5 + $(add_kdeapps_dep kfind) + $(add_plasma_dep kde-cli-tools) + !webengine? ( kde-misc/kwebkitpart:5 ) +" + +PATCHES=( "${FILESDIR}/${P}-tidyhtml5.patch" ) + +src_prepare() { + [[ ${CHOST} == *-solaris* ]] && append-ldflags -lmalloc + + if ! use webengine; then + punt_bogus_dep Qt5 WebEngineWidgets + cmake_comment_add_subdirectory webenginepart + fi + + kde5_src_prepare +} + +src_configure() { + local mycmakeargs=( + $(cmake-utils_use_find_package activities KF5Activities) + $(cmake-utils_use_find_package speech Qt5TextToSpeech) + $(cmake-utils_use_find_package tidy LibTidy) + $(cmake-utils_use_find_package X X11) + ) + kde5_src_configure +} + +pkg_postinst() { + kde5_pkg_postinst + + if ! has_version kde-apps/keditbookmarks:${SLOT} ; then + elog "For bookmarks support, install keditbookmarks:" + elog "kde-apps/keditbookmarks:${SLOT}" + fi + + if ! has_version kde-apps/dolphin:${SLOT} ; then + elog "If you want to use konqueror as a filemanager, install the dolphin kpart:" + elog "kde-apps/dolphin:${SLOT}" + fi + + if ! has_version kde-apps/svg:${SLOT} ; then + elog "For konqueror to view SVGs, install the svg kpart:" + elog "kde-apps/svgpart:${SLOT}" + fi + + if ! has_version virtual/jre ; then + elog "To use Java on webpages install virtual/jre." + fi +} diff --git a/kde-apps/konqueror/konqueror-18.12.3.ebuild b/kde-apps/konqueror/konqueror-18.12.3.ebuild index 87116a390c10..00084e4118e2 100644 --- a/kde-apps/konqueror/konqueror-18.12.3.ebuild +++ b/kde-apps/konqueror/konqueror-18.12.3.ebuild @@ -13,7 +13,7 @@ HOMEPAGE=" https://www.kde.org/applications/internet/konqueror/ https://konqueror.org/ " -KEYWORDS="amd64 ~arm64 x86" +KEYWORDS="~amd64 ~arm64 ~x86" IUSE="activities speech tidy +webengine X" # 4 of 4 tests fail. Last checked for 4.0.3 RESTRICT+=" test" -- cgit v1.2.3